Output 64705376d36639ec12c91ab4166e5006a5088601b7275f76cf604d12219aa716:1

value
5655264
script pubkey
OP_0 OP_PUSHBYTES_20 f5a4f457a0531bb0d9de68aef36ff38ec24eb19e
address
ltc1q7kj0g4aq2vdmpkw7dzh0xmln3mpyavv7ls03ul
transaction
64705376d36639ec12c91ab4166e5006a5088601b7275f76cf604d12219aa716
spent
true